How To Cook Beef Chuck Roast In Crock Pot

For this recipe, we're going to be using a few simple ingredients that blend beautifully to create an irresistible dish. Here’s what you’ll need:

Beef Chuck Roast in Crock Pot

Ingredients

  • 3-4 pounds beef chuck roast
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cups beef broth
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 3 carrots, sliced
  • 2 stalks of celery,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Start by heating the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Season the chuck roast generously with salt and pepper, then sear it in the skillet for about 4-5 minutes on each side until it's nicely browned. This step adds depth to the flavor.
  2. Once browned, transfer the roast to the crock pot. In the same skillet, add the chopped onion, garlic, carrots, and celery. Sauté for about 3-4 minutes until the vegetables are slightly softened.
  3. Add the sautéed vegetables on top of the roast in the crock pot. Then, pour in the beef broth and Worcestershire sauce. Sprinkle the thyme over the top for an aromatic touch.
  4. Cover the crock pot with its lid and cook on low for 8-10 hours or on high for 4-6 hours. The longer you cook it on low, the more tender and flavorful the roast will become.
  5. Check the roast towards the end of the cooking time; it should easily shred with a fork. If it’s not quite there, give it some more time.
  6. Once done, remove the roast and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ing or shredding. Serve with the cooked vegetables and some of the broth spooned over the top for added moisture and flavor.
